“But first let us define Speech context.”

“Who would like to read the definition of Speech


context? Yes go ahead.”

Speech Context - is about the environment where


the communication happens and how the message (A student reads the definition)
is relayed during the process. By knowing the
speech context of a conversation, we can easily
understand the message and we can make
feedback clearly and appropriately.”

“Thank you so much.”

“Speech context refers to the situation or


environment and the circumstances in which
communication occurs”

“Let me ask you something, do you think speech


context is important? Why?”

“Who else would like to give their insight?” (Students answer may vary)

“Thank you, very good. Your anwers are all


correct.” (Students answer may vary)

“Speech context is important because it helps you


connect and create relationship with the reader. it
helps you communicate your point of view clearly
making it easier to understand. it allows you and
others to be more creative.”

“We have several types of Speech context based


on how it was done or who are the people involved
in the conversation”

“The first type of Speech context is Intrapersonal”

“Can someone please read it”

Intrapersonal - The communication that happens


within oneself. This appears that the source and the (A student reads the definition)
receiver of the message is the speaker himself.

“Very well said”

“Intrapersonal Communication may be seen in


situations involving talking to or writing to oneself,
even thinking to oneself. The word “intra” denotes

“within”.”

“In here the speaker and the listener are one and
the same: you. You send the message to yourself
and you yourself receive that message.”

Example: Talking to oneself like repeating a song


heard while looking in the mirror, memorizing out
loud a dialogue in a play.

“Now, can you also give me examples of


Intrapersonal?” (Students answer may vary)

“Very good”

“The second type of Speech context is


Interpersonal”

“Who would like to read the definition of Speech


context? Yes go ahead.” (A student reads the definition)

Intrapersonal - The communication happens


between two or more persons. Depending on the
relationship of these people, the communication
can be formal, casual, informal, or intimate.”

“Thank you so much”

“This communication involves two or more people.


The conversation can be formal or informal,
intimate or casual depending on the relationship
people involved have.”

Example: You offered feedback on the speech


performance of your classmate.

“Now, can you also give me examples of


Interpersonal?” (Students answer may vary)

“Very good”

There are two types of interpersonal


communication:

- Dyad Communication - communication that


occurs between two people. It involves two (A student reads the definition)
active participants who alternately function
as sender and receiver of the message

“In Dyad Communication there is one Speaker and


one Listener come together to exchange thoughts,
ideas, opinions, ‘and information.”

Example:
-You talked to your mother that you need an
illustration board for your activity tomorrow.
-Your doctor asks about what you want to consult it.

“Can you also give me examples of Dyad


Communication?” (Students answer may vary)

“Very good”

- Small Group - This refers to communication


that involves at least three but not more than
twelve people engaging in a face-to-face (A student reads the definition)
interaction to achieve a desired goal.

“Small group can consist of three but not more than


twelve people are part of the conversation. This
type of communication is present during
brainstorming or collaborating with other people.”

Example:

-Your father told the whole family that the trip to


Hundred Islands will not push through because of
the tropical depression.

“Can you also give me examples of Small Group?”


(Students answer may vary)
“Very good”

“Before we proceed, Any questions so far”


“Are you able to follow?”

“Next from the list, we have Public


Communication.”

“Who would like to read it?”


(A student reads the definition)
Public Communication - is different from Dyadic
or Small Group Communication in that one
Speaker addresses many Listeners, collectively
known as an Audience. There is no interchanging
of the Speaker and Listener roles.

“Thank you so much”

“In Public Communication the speech is well


prepared, the speaker is dressed appropriately,
and the listeners are set to listen to the message.”

"Unlike in interpersonal and small group, the


channels are more exaggerated. The voice is
louder and the gestures are more expansive

because the audience is bigger.”


Example:
-You deliver a graduation speech to your batch.
-You participate in a declaration, oratorical, or
debate contest watched by a number of people.

“Can you also give me examples of Public


Communication?” (Students answer may vary)

“Very good”

“Before we proceed, Any questions so far”


“Are you able to follow?” “None ma’am. Yes ma’am!”

“Lastly, we have Mass Communication”

“Can you please read it, yes go ahead.”


(A student reads the definition)
Mass Communicaton - This refers to
communication that takes place through television,
radio, newspapers, magazines, books, billboards,
Types of media.

“Thank you so much.”

“This happens when television, social media,


newspaper, magazines, and the likes were used as
channels to relay the message.”

Example:
-A weather forecaster informs the audiences about
the location of the typhoon.
